NEWPORT-After a year absence, the annual Herb Fest is
returning to Cocke County.
This year's event will be from 11 a.m. to 3 p.m. Nov. 7,
at the home of Mary Dunn at 141 Washington Ave. in Newport.
"Hazel Walker and I started this back in 1995,"
said Dunn. "We created it to get more community interest in herbs.
"Hazel usually hosts the one in the spring and I
host the one in the fall. We skipped last year but we got several requests to
bring it back.
"We do this as service. It's free to vendors and we
try to have children's activities to get them interested."
Dunn said the herb for this year's event is bay leaf.
"We just invite and encourage everyone to
attend," she said.
